## Document text

182.1 All holders shall comply with the requirements of 49 CFR §§192.175 and 192.177.

182.2 Electrical equipment and wiring installed at holders must conform to the National Electrical Code, NFPA70, so far as that Code is applicable.

182.3 Any holder designed and constructed in accordance with the requirements for location class 1 or 2, but not 3, shall be installed at least 75 feet from a flammable building or adjoining property that may have a flammable building constructed thereon in the future, or from the nearest rail or a track on a railroad private rightofway. Also, no utility shall construct or install a flammable building within fifty feet of a holder. (A flammable building shall be understood to be a building, roof or siding of which consist of wood or other readily combustible material.)

182.4 Each vent line that exhausts gas from a pressure relief valve or blowdown valve must extend to a location where the gas may be discharged without hazard.

182.5 A device which will maintain a continuous pressure record shall be installed at the inlet or outlet of each holder, except that where a group of holders are jointly connected and are all filled from the same gas source and all empty into a common line or system, only one device will be required. A pressure indicating device shall be installed on each container in the holder.

182.6 Each holder facility must have adequate fireprotection facilities.

182.7 Holders shall be provided with overpressure protection systems complying with the requirements of 49 CFR, §192.195.

182.8 When a holder is constructed adjacent to any existing electric transmission line normally carrying voltages in excess of 50,000 volts, the holder shall be located no nearer to the lines than the height of the poles carrying them.
